3.2.1 协议基础 3.2.1 协议基础 想象一下,你正站在一个漆黑的房间里,手里握着几张编码过的卡片,每张卡片上标注着电路门的输入输出,却没有人能窥探到真正的比特值。这就是多方安全计算(MPC)协议基础的魅力所在:在不泄露私有输入的前提下,让多方协作计算任意函数。Yao的Garbled Circuits和结合Shamir秘密共享的GMW协议,正是这座“黑箱计算”大厦的基石。作为一名一线MPC工程师,我亲身参与过从原型到生产级部署的项目,这些协议不是抽象的理论,而是需要精确调校的代码和硬件。今天,我们就钻进这些协议的引擎盖下,拆解它们的实现逻辑、算法细节和实战窍门,让你不仅明白“是什么”,更能上手“怎么做”。 MPC协议基础的核心在于将计算函数转化为“可盲化执行”的形式。